Verdict: Limit for CKD

Artichoke Dip is high in one or more restricted minerals. If you have CKD Stage 3 or higher, eat small portions only and avoid combining it with other high-mineral foods on the same day.

Always confirm with your nephrologist or renal dietitian — individual CKD stages and lab values vary.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Artichoke Dip safe for people with kidney disease?
Artichoke Dip is rated Limit for CKD patients. Limit intake if you have CKD. With 97.0mg phosphorus, 607.0mg sodium, and 130.0mg potassium per 100.0g serving, you should keep portion sizes small and not eat it daily. Always confirm with your nephrologist or renal dietitian.
How much phosphorus is in Artichoke Dip?
A 100.0g serving of Artichoke Dip contains 97mg of phosphorus, which is approximately 10% of the recommended 1,000mg daily limit for CKD Stage 3-4 patients.
How much sodium is in Artichoke Dip?
Per 100.0g serving, Artichoke Dip provides 607mg of sodium — about 26% of the 2,300mg daily sodium limit recommended for kidney patients.
How much potassium is in Artichoke Dip?
Artichoke Dip contains 130mg of potassium per 100.0g serving, equivalent to about 7% of the daily 2,000mg potassium limit for CKD Stage 3-4 patients.
Can dialysis patients eat Artichoke Dip?
Dialysis patients have stricter mineral limits. Given Artichoke Dip is rated Limit (Limit intake if you have CKD), dialysis patients should consult their dietitian before consuming this food. Your dialysis team can give you personalised portion advice.
